Red Hat Desktop vs. Fedora Hummingbird: Which AI development Linux path is right for you?
Red Hat Desktop is for secure, production-style AI development, while Fedora Hummingbird is for AI agent experimentation.
Editor's take
Red Hat has differentiated its Linux offerings for AI development, positioning Red Hat Desktop for enterprise-grade, secure workloads and Fedora Hummingbird as a platform for experimental AI agent projects. This strategic split acknowledges the diverse needs within the AI ecosystem, from the rigorous demands of production deployments requiring stability and security, to the uninhibited exploration characteristic of cutting-edge agent research.
The distinction matters because it caters to distinct user bases and development philosophies. Enterprises prioritizing robust, secure infrastructure for deploying AI models, akin to their existing Red Hat Enterprise Linux environments, will find Red Hat Desktop appealing. Conversely, researchers and independent developers eager to test novel AI agent architectures without the constraints of production-level security and stability will gravitate towards Fedora Hummingbird. This segmentation reflects a maturing AI landscape where specialized tools are becoming essential.
Moving forward, the success of this strategy will hinge on Red Hat's ability to clearly delineate the feature sets and support models for each distribution. Key questions include the extent of integration between the two platforms, the availability of specific AI libraries and frameworks on Red Hat Desktop for production use, and the pace at which Fedora Hummingbird iterates to keep pace with rapid AI agent advancements. The uptake by influential AI research labs and major enterprise AI teams will be an important indicator.
